Output e41335196a31f9856f99bbeea0c553960860be06a2fbf6fe5b674654c0be2fc7:6

value
328205373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6089a14f9d3e6a0fbc0ca7133dfb7ebf78cc63d OP_EQUAL
address
MUsTxDjteyQKXiVoAnH26rqbvV84wP7WXJ
transaction
e41335196a31f9856f99bbeea0c553960860be06a2fbf6fe5b674654c0be2fc7
spent
true